Output e6d9691c30334713c12691e49d0bf77433c4689f5e491e282b69d58ec30e0579:0

value
249905316
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5496fe910ea89a197acbbc4965912fda54c9500 OP_EQUAL
address
3M8mpuWxCEwDxcF3hHqaxK1PqDJezsbo64
transaction
e6d9691c30334713c12691e49d0bf77433c4689f5e491e282b69d58ec30e0579
spent
true